Transaction 43ea27908a933b007975c9d5fdb81a251570f786382c0cccb87a62d720bc10bc

1 Input
2 Outputs
  • 43ea27908a933b007975c9d5fdb81a251570f786382c0cccb87a62d720bc10bc:0
  • value  88905
    address  1NmBor5j5r3GGKXEGxHzHCSdCQ2SFiFpYr
  • 43ea27908a933b007975c9d5fdb81a251570f786382c0cccb87a62d720bc10bc:1
  • value  1556515
    address  1MPGdLbgVvtHXXgGnPyvbMUe2Mt4SV5nN5